  • Patent number: 11727118
    Abstract: A testing device includes a first interface device configured to enable communication with a first component of a vehicle and a second interface device configured to enable communication with a second component of the vehicle. The testing device includes a test module storage configured to store one or more test modules and also includes a user interface and a test controller. The test controller is responsive to the user interface to select a test module from the test module storage and to cause the first interface device to communicate first test data to the first component of the vehicle and to cause the second interface device to communicate second test data to the second component of the vehicle to perform a vulnerability test associated with the selected test module.
